The X47FRGMT is a collaboration between Yanmar and fragment design.

March 3rd, 2021, Osaka Japan - Yanmar Holdings has entered into a collaboration with design house “fragment design”, headed by renowned designer Hiroshi Fujiwara, to develop a special version of Yanmar’s flagship X47 EXPRESS CRUISER. The vessel, called the X47FRGMT, is now on sale.

Yanmar’s X47 high-performance motor yacht, designed by world famous industrial designer Ken Okuyama, a director of Yanmar Holdings, offers an outstanding level of quality accommodation with two well-appointed en-suites cabins, a lounge and kitchen with Living spaces bathed in natural light. The unique vessel combines the thrill of a powerboat with the elegance of a cruiser and was made reality by the advanced FRP modeling technology of luxury Italian yacht builder Azimut Yachts.

The largest canvas that fragment design has ever had to work with, the X47FRGMT represented a whole new realm of challenge and opportunity. Considerations such as how to maximize use of space, manage weight distribution and ensure the safety of the occupants were paramount in the design of the 40-knot cruiser. fragment's designers and Yanmar’s engineers worked out the details of materials and parts over many hours of discussion to create a beguiling space in a cruiser that is unique in all the world.
fragment’s vision of the X47 remakes the vessel with distinctive design elements such as fitting the high-tech cruiser with vintage Persian carpets, to reimagine what a cruiser could be. The audacious addition of a bench seat that stretches from the aft deck to the cabin invites you into a relaxing space reminiscent of a home party, for a new style of marine living.

About Yanmar

With beginnings in Osaka, Japan in 1912, Yanmar was the first ever to succeed in making a compact diesel engine of a practical size in 1933. Moving on, with industrial diesel engines as the cornerstone of the enterprise, Yanmar has continued to expand its product range, services, and expertise to deliver total solutions as an industrial equipment manufacturer. As a provider of small and large engines, agricultural machinerys and facilities, construction equipment, energy systems, marine, machine tools, and components — Yanmar’s global business operations span seven domains.

Hiroshi Fujiwara

In the 1990s, Hiroshi Fujiwara became known globally for his unique fusion of Tokyo street fashion and culture. As well as his own undeniable renown, Fujiwara has launched a movement around collections created in collaboration with famous brands and has a great influence on design culture. Successful collaborations with Louis Vuitton and Moncler, were followed by work with Nike, BVLGARI, TAG Heuer espousing a street esthetic that incorporated elements of punk, hip hop and skate culture in an expression of sheer luxury. Fujiwara’s distinctive genre-defying crossover style incorporates music, fashion art product design, space production and more.
